                                            AUD-1 pushes the boundaries of assistive listening software on the iOS platform. The app is designed to intelligently modulate the loudness of the sonic environment for the hearing-impaired user. The app processes sound received by the microphone in real-time, then delivers the processed sound via headphones. AUD-1 is based on the research-driven BioAid signal processing algorithm, to provide enhancements in both listener comfort and sound clarity. The app is highly customizable, giving the user fine-grained, yet intuitive control over the sound shaping options.
AUD-1 features:
* Dual algorithm technology, allowing settings for each ear to be adjusted independently.
* Advanced connectivity options, allowing use of high quality audio peripherals to improve sound quality. 
* Stereo linkage technology to preserve spatial cues when the app is used with stereo input hardware.
* Fine grain control over the dynamic range of the processed sound.
* Targeted optimization for extremely low processing delay.
* Automatic storage of preferred settings, even if the device runs out of power.
* Adjustable input and output gain controls to fully utilize the dynamic range of the device.
* Detection of accidental removal of headphones, preventing annoying feedback in public places.
* Latency testing utilities.
